    This week's movie review takes us to Passaic New Jersey, a place as strange as the people who call it home. Jerry cooks up a plan to destroy the local power plant in an attempt to thwart government tracking. However, he "electrifies" himself and in doing so, destroys all of the video tapes at the local video store, Be Kind Rewind, run by his best friend Mike.     On today's episode the guys review Galaxy Quest, a sci-fi parody of Star Trek starring Tim Allen, Sigourney Weaver, and Alan Rickman. Jason Nesmith (Tim Allen) and his crew live out their TV personas, in real life, as they help an alien race defend themselves against the evil warlord Sarris.Catch new episodes of the Where to Stick It Podcast every Tuesday and Thursday.
